- Osaka Awa OkoshiOsaka
Awa okoshi binds finely puffed or roasted grains with sugar syrup into firm crisp blocks, often adding sesame or a clear ginger fragrance.
- Osaka BatteraOsaka
Battera layers vinegared mackerel over pressed sushi rice, often beneath a thin sheet of kombu.
- Osaka DoteyakiOsaka
Doteyaki slowly cooks beef tendon with miso, mirin and sugar until tender, producing a rich sweet-savory dish served in small portions.

- Osaka Iwa OkoshiOsaka
Iwa okoshi binds finely crushed roasted rice with syrup into dense, notably hard slabs, often adding sesame and a warm ginger aroma.

- Osaka Kitsune UdonOsaka
Kitsune udon places a plump sheet of fried tofu simmered in sweet-savory seasoning over soft udon in a clear dashi broth.

- Osaka NikusuiOsaka
Nikusui is savory dashi with sliced beef, green onion and often tofu or egg, resembling beef udon without noodles.

- Senshu Mizunasu AsazukeOsaka
Senshu mizunasu asazuke lightly pickles the exceptionally juicy, thin-skinned water eggplant grown in southern Osaka's Senshu area.
